New use for existing test ‘could help predict breast cancer recurrence’
A new way of predicting breast cancer recurrence has been identified that utilises information from a test already being used within the NHS.
Led by teams at the Institute of Cancer Research in London and The Royal Marsden, with support from Breast Cancer Now, the study focused on the Oncotype DX test, which analyses 21 different genes and is widely used to predict the likelihood of breast cancer returning in patients treated with hormone therapy.
It was found that levels of ER expression, one of the genetic markers examined by Oncotype DX, had a substantial effect on risk of the disease recurring and may be useful in determining who may or may not benefit from extended therapy.
Patients with high ER levels showed a relatively low recurrence rate in the first five years, but this was followed by an approximate doubling of risk in the next five years. Conversely, patients with relatively low ER expression showed a constant risk of recurrence across the ten-year period.
Mitch Dowsett, a professor of biochemical endocrinology and head of the academic department of biochemistry at The Royal Marsden, said: "We urgently need to bring new ways of identifying which women would benefit from extended treatment into routine use as quickly as possible."
In 2011, just under 50,000 women were diagnosed with invasive breast cancer, making it the UK's most common cancer type.
